Killeen Junior Kangaroos Football is a nonprofit organization dedicated to developing young athletes in the Killeen community. We teach the fundamentals of football while building character, discipline, and teamwork.

After a pandemic pause and several years on the sidelines since, the Junior Kangaroos are relaunching for the 2026 season, and we're coming back stronger than ever. Whether your child is picking up a football for the first time or ready to compete, there's a place for them on this team.

Programs

From flag to full pads.

01

Flag Football

Ages 4–6

Introduction to the game. Learn basic skills in a fun, non-contact environment built for the youngest athletes.

02

Rookie

Ages 5–8

First tackle division. Emphasis on fundamentals, safety, and building a love for the game.

03

Junior

Ages 8–10

Learning the system. Players pick up offensive and defensive schemes, lock in a position, and start reading the game.

04

Senior

Ages 10–12

Running the system. Players execute schemes at full game speed, sharpen their position, and lead the team.

Questions & Answers

What divisions do you offer?
Four divisions: Flag Football (ages 4–6), Rookie Tackle (ages 5–8), Junior Tackle (ages 8–10), and Senior Tackle (ages 10–12).
What equipment is provided?
For tackle divisions, the league provides: helmet, shoulder pads, game jersey, and game pants. Parents supply: cleats, mouthguard, athletic cup, practice pants with integrated pads (or girdle), socks, and water bottle. Flag players only need cleats, mouthguard, and a water bottle. All league-issued equipment must be returned at the end of the season.
Where are practices and games held?
Practices and home games are held at local schools in Killeen. Away games are within a 60-mile radius of Killeen.
What is the practice schedule?
Flag Football: 2 days per week, approximately 1 hour each, for the duration of the season. Tackle divisions: preseason conditioning is 4 days per week (1.5–2 hours per session), dropping to 3 days per week (1.5 hours) once games begin. Games are on Saturdays. Full practice schedule is released after team assignments in mid-July.
What is the refund policy?
Three tiers: (1) Full refund minus a $10 administrative fee before uniforms are ordered. (2) 50% refund before the first regular-season game; family keeps the jersey. (3) No refund after 2 games have been played. Military families relocating on PCS orders receive a full refund at any time with a copy of orders.
Are coaches background-checked?
Yes. All coaches and board members complete an annual NCSI background check through USA Football. All coaches must also complete the USA Football Youth Coach Course (Level 1 minimum). At least one coach per team is CPR and First Aid certified. Coaches sign an annual Code of Conduct.
What medical forms are required at registration?
The online registration form collects basic player and parent info plus optional medical notes. Bring to gear handout: a certified copy of the birth certificate (original to view), a current physical form or pediatrician clearance dated within the past 12 months, and proof of current health insurance. The concussion acknowledgment and liability waiver are filled out at gear handout. League insurance is secondary to family health insurance.
What is your heat and weather policy?
We follow the UIL Wet Bulb Globe Temperature (WBGT) framework for Texas. Above 82 WBGT: water breaks every 15 minutes. Above 87 WBGT: pads off, 1-hour practice maximum. Above 92.1 WBGT: no outdoor practice. A cold-water immersion tub is onsite for all practices in heat advisory conditions. For lightning: 30-minute clear rule within a 20-mile radius of a strike.
Do you offer sibling discounts or financial aid?
Yes to both. $25 off each additional child registered from the same household. Need-based financial assistance is available; no child will be turned away for inability to pay. Contact the board for a confidential conversation about payment plans or scholarships.
Are there parent volunteer requirements?
Each family is asked to volunteer 4 hours per season: chain gang, concessions, field setup, snack bar, or cleanup. A $100 refundable volunteer deposit per family is collected at gear handout (cash, check, or card) and returned at season end once hours are logged. This keeps registration fees low and the program running smoothly.
